The Data Assets, Products and Applications (DAPA) team is a part of the Liberty Mutual Data Office that is leading the charge to transform our data environment by modernizing our platforms and tools, data lakes and data warehouses. If you are looking to build platforms of the future, DAPA is the team for you.

As a part of DAPA, the Director I Data Science/ML Ops will be Data Science/Machine Learning operations product owner, who will be responsible for supporting our Data science platforms along with supporting our ML ops pipelines.  This role with partner with our data scientists and the office of data science to directly to understand the workflow, recommend/build appropriate tooling and processes to optimize the end to end data science journey.  This role enhances and continuously improves products and services along with creating key KPI’s to measure the effectiveness of the data science journey.  Ensures that new evolving needs for data science within the organization are recommended and implemented.  Possesses a high level of expertise in the subject matter along with technical and industry knowledge.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Collaborate with stakeholders, Product owners, engineers, leaders on creating the vision for the delivery of data science capabilities, technologies and processes.
  • Collaborate with prospective users and clients to understand and anticipate their needs and translate them into product requirements and solve business critical problems
  • Defining the vision for the team’s product suite (Applications, ML ops)
  • Managing the product backlog and prioritizing them based on value delivery and customer needs. 
  • Overseeing all stages of product creation including design and development
  • Monitoring and evaluating product progress at each stage of the process
  • Liaising with the product team and end-users to deliver updates
  • Provide Agile consulting, guidance and participate in Scrum meetings and product sprints reviews
  • Ensures exemplary communication with all stakeholders including senior business leaders
  • Articulates solutions /recommendations to business users. Presents analytical content concisely and effectively to non-technical audiences and influences non-analytical business leaders to drive major strategic decisions basis analytical inputs
  • Coordinates, prioritize and efficiently allocates the team resources to critical initiatives: plans resources proactively, anticipates and actively manages change, sets stakeholder expectations as required, identifies operational risks and enable the team to drives issues to resolution, balances multiple priorities and minimizes surprise escalations
